With over 45 Zoids in my collection I began to look into getting some of the more exotic or rare ones. I already had OJR King Gojulas, OJR Deathsaurer, NJR Mad Thunder, and NJR Ultrasaurus. The ever-wonderful Gilvader via eBay was (and continues to be) way, way too expensive. So I looked for others. Bigasaurus does not appeal to me much, however Mammoth was interesting from a esthetic point of view.
Still, most of the Mammoth prices on eBay were $40 and up for a fully functioning piece. Tomy also released the limited edition Zoids Core Box which included a new Mammoth, however that was going for over $100. Too much for my budget.
Then one day I saw a Mammoth on eBay for only $15. This was the Radio Shack version with dark blue armor, olive drab body shell, and "Tandy" on the battery cover. It had a broken tail but even with the seller disclaimer of "as is", it otherwise seemed OK.
After winning the auction for $18 I paid the seller and my Mammoth was delivered in a very compact box, disassembled. It looked as though this once beloged to a hasty builder, since there was a lot of sprue residue on some of the parts. All the weapons and body pieces were present, however the link that makes the trunk move was missing. (So THAT'S why there was not much bidding competition...)
I first repaired the tail by gluing it to the body. Then, after a bit of trail and error, I fabricated a new link for the trunk.
After a little more cleanup my Mammoth was ready to go!
